Delinquency rates of real estate loans, including mortgages and HELOCs, have increased the least over the past year and are still just half their 2019 rates. Credit card loans have increased slightly more but are still lower than 2%. Only auto loans and personal loan delinquencies have increased, but are just back to around their 2019 levels.Credit-card utilization and delinquency rates are on the rise. By . Telis Demos. Being late by more than one month is considered delinquent, but the information is... Jan 26, 2023 · A debt can be reported as 30, 60, 90 and then 120 days late. Multiple delinquencies or a longer period of delinquency can affect your credit scores much more negatively. For example, your credit scores could drop as much as 125 points after numerous missed payments are posted to your credit reports. If you want to be able to qualify for a personal line of credit sometime...The share of credit card debt in serious delinquency remains at historically low levels after declining across 2020 and 2021. But after 2 straight years of decline, the percentage of newly delinquent credit card debt rose in the first 2 quarters of 2022, from 4.1% at the end of last year to 4.76%.
